Recovery of heart wall motion after bypass surgery is rare, especially with negative improvement tests. This case shows paradoxical myocardial recovery following percutaneous coronary angioplasty for left anterior descending artery.

Background:

  • Segmental wall motion abnormalities (SWMA) post-myocardial infarction (MI) often persist despite revascularization.
  • Normalisation of SWMA after aorto-coronary bypass grafting (ACBG) is uncommon, particularly when dynamic tests like the trinitrin test are negative.

Observation:

  • A 41-year-old male presented with anterior and septal wall dyskinesia 2.5 months post-anteroseptal MI.
  • The patient experienced recurrent effort angina, and the trinitrin test did not indicate potential for improvement.
  • Percutaneous coronary angioplasty (PCA) was performed to dilate the left anterior descending artery.

Findings:

  • Post-PCA angiography at 6 months revealed near-complete normalisation of left ventricular contraction.
  • This significant myocardial recovery occurred despite a negative trinitrin test, challenging established expectations.

Implications:

  • This case highlights the potential for paradoxical myocardial recovery after revascularization of dyskinetic segments via PCA.
  • It suggests that SWMA normalisation may occur even when pre-procedural dynamic tests predict limited improvement.
  • The findings warrant further investigation into the mechanisms underlying such unexpected myocardial functional recovery.
